After weeks of rumours it has finally been announced that Brad Pitt will be the new face of Chanel No. 5. This is the first time in history that the design house has chosen a man to represent the fragrance and has left people all over the globe scratching their head.
Reports have also revealed that the newly engaged 48-year-old will be paid a whopping seven figures and ads will be released by the end of this year. Shooting for the ad is set to commence in London this week.
Chanel No. 5 was the first perfume launched by the French fashion house back in 1920. It was traditionally a fragrance worn by women and became a household name when Marilyn Monroe stated that ‘five drops of Chanel No.5′ was all she wore to bed.
